The survey of two thousand workers earning under seventy five thousand reveals fifty nine percent pre planned expenses, with fifty one percent of their pay already allocated overdue bills thirty eight percent, mismatched living costs forty four percent contributed to the trend, Rent or mortgage fifty six percent, necessities fifty one percent, and utilities thirty
eight percent take priority once the paycheck arives. The study also finds that forty three percent of a paycheck is spent within the first three days of receiving it.
